Let Them Be Seen
Nolitha Refilwe Mkulisi 75 min · Dare
Once centred around Christianity, with the church serving as a sanctuary during apartheid, Tapoleng now finds itself negotiating shifting beliefs and identities. Blending interviews, improvised performance and observational footage, Mkulisi’s generous hybrid cinematic form embraces the rich textures of everyday life, creating a collaborative space in which her subjects represent and reimagine themselves on their own terms. — Hyun Jin Cho.
